I have taken the front seat apart and the heating element is a separate component under the leather, but wiring it up is a different issue. If you can find out if the car is prewired then I would say it is worth it to attempt installing it. There was a recall on seat heaters on the early e60s and they had to change elements, so dealers may be familiar with what it takes to do it or if it is prewire.
